
TORONTO – On Sunday, October 2, 2005 CHFI’s morning host Erin Davis and over 250 members of TEAM CHFI raised over $60,000 for The Canadian Breast Cancer Foundation in the Run for the Cure.
The team (pictured) was made up of 98.1 listeners along with Davis and radio staff.
“CHFI listeners are the most generous people” said Julie Adam, general manager and program director, CHFI, in a release. “We are thankful to all our listeners – those who sponsored and those who ran and walked with us. It was a most empowering day for the radio station, the participants and everyone who cares about creating a future without breast cancer.”
In Toronto, 98.1 CHFI played host to a very enthusiastic team of women, children, men and survivors during the 5 km event through the University Avenue corridor.
The radio station also won the CIBC Corporate Spirit Award for raising most donations of any corporate team.
The Canadian Breast Cancer Foundation CIBC Run for the Cure is an extraordinary single-day experience that unites more than 170,000 Canadians in over 40 communities across the country.
